Postcard from Bangalore

Arrived in Bangalore yesterday after two long days in Hyderabad. Weather is much cooler and actually rather English. View from my hotel is very Englash as well. However once one travels out to where our many office sites are one sees the India one imagines. Really quite startling. Construction everywhere, both Hyderabd and here. Think of the North Ryde complex and any one of the towers, Oracle or HP etc and think of buildings three or 4 times that size. That is the size of the campuses being biult and already built here. One of our Satyam campuses has five large buildings with another 7 storey tower going up.
